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of hanging device technology, specifically a hanging installation device for factory buildings. Background Technology
[0002] Suspension installation devices typically consist of a boom, wire rope, hook, and connecting components. They are used for precise positioning and fixing of materials at high altitudes or in confined spaces. The installation process may involve jack adjustment, high-strength bolt fixing, and welding. The specific structure varies depending on the application scenario. The main feature of suspension installation for factory buildings is that it saves space. It can be directly suspended from the roof structure without ground support, making it particularly suitable for factories with limited space. In addition, its installation is convenient and flexible, with a short construction cycle, balancing efficiency and stability.
[0003] The prior art, as disclosed in patent announcement number CN216476471 U, describes a high-altitude structural installation device for factory building construction. This device includes a main structure, a support structure, a movement mechanism, and a limiting mechanism. The main structure comprises a box, connecting plates, and a top plate. The top plate is installed on the top of the box, and connecting plates are installed at the four corners of the upper part of the box. The movement mechanism includes a rope drum and a housing. The housing is installed on the right side of the rope drum, and a limiting mechanism is installed on the outside of the rope drum. This invention employs a double-rope installation method, with one rope for limiting and the other for movement. This ensures both support strength and safe movement of the device at high altitudes.
[0004] In the aforementioned device, one rope is used for limiting movement, and the other is used for moving. Although the double-rope setup can achieve a certain limiting effect, the device cannot effectively guarantee the stability of the load-bearing structure when faced with swaying. In addition, some other hoisting mechanisms use ropes that are vertical during operation. When personnel walk or sway during hoisting or lifting, the vertical ropes cannot effectively prevent swaying, thus posing a safety hazard to the installation personnel riding the device. Therefore, we propose a hoisting installation device for factory buildings. Utility Model Content
[0005] The technical problem this utility model aims to solve is to overcome the existing defects and provide a hanging installation device for factory buildings. This device features a reliable and stable lifting unit. By setting up a support frame, the steel wire ropes on each side can be pushed outwards, creating a vertical angle between the lower part of the steel wire rope and the vertical support frame. This vertical angle improves the stability of the support frame. When external vibrations cause the support frame to sway in a certain direction, the steel wire rope on the opposite side maintains a pulling effect on the support frame, effectively improving its stability. Furthermore, it has a reliable track splicing unit that guides the horizontal movement of the hanging installation device. Adjacent guide rail sections can be longitudinally spliced using slots and blocks, allowing for continuous laying according to the longitudinal length of the factory building, effectively solving the problems in the prior art.
[0006]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ution: a hanging installation device for factory buildings, comprising a horizontal steel beam, a track splicing unit, and a stable lifting unit;
[0007] Horizontal steel beams: installed horizontally near the top of the factory building;
[0008] Track splicing units: installed on the left and right sides of the horizontal steel beam;
[0009] The stable lifting unit includes a movable boom, a second electric trolley, connecting rods, steel rope through holes, a support frame, steel wire ropes, a vertical frame, and vertical through holes. A vertical movable boom is installed on the outer side of the horizontal steel beam. The movable boom consists of upper and lower sections, which are fixedly connected by connecting rods at the four corners. The connecting rods are vertically positioned and have steel rope through holes in the middle section. The second electric trolley is installed inside the upper end of the movable boom, connecting it to the horizontal steel beam. The lower end of the movable boom has four vertical through holes. Each of the four support rods is fixedly connected to a support frame. The four support rods are in an X-shape, with the outer ends of the support rods extending horizontally outwards. A vertical through hole is provided at the outermost end. The ends of the vertical through hole and the steel rope through hole are rounded. A winding mechanism is installed between the upper and lower sections of the movable boom. Four steel wire ropes are led out from the winding mechanism. Each steel wire rope passes through the steel rope through hole and the vertical through hole and is led to the lower part of the movable boom. The lower end of each steel wire rope is fixedly connected to the upper end of a vertical rod. The vertical rod is the main structure supporting the frame.
[0010] The horizontal steel beam serves to support the mobile boom and guide its movement. The electric trolley drives the mobile boom to move laterally along the horizontal steel beam. The connecting rod is used for the fixed connection between the upper and lower sections of the mobile boom. The split design of the upper and lower sections of the mobile boom provides installation space for the winding mechanism. The winding mechanism uses four steel wire ropes to lift and lower the lower support frame. The steel wire ropes are fixedly connected to the upper end of the outer vertical frame of the support frame, keeping the support frame vertical under the action of gravity. By setting up the support frame, the steel wire ropes on each side can be pushed outward, so that the lower part of the steel wire rope connected to the vertical frame of the support frame forms a certain vertical angle. The vertical angle of the steel wire rope improves the stability of the support frame. When external vibration causes the support frame to sway in a certain direction, the steel wire rope on the opposite side maintains the traction effect on the support frame, effectively improving the stability of the support frame.
[0011] Furthermore, the winding and unwinding mechanism consists of a motor, a central gear, a rotating shaft, a take-up roller, and external gears. The motor is embedded in the lower section of the movable boom, with its output shaft facing upwards and rotatably connected to the lower side of the upper section of the movable boom. A long cylindrical central gear is fixedly connected to the outer side of the motor's output shaft. Four rotating shafts are rotatably connected between the upper and lower sections of the movable boom, diagonally distributed outside the central gear. Two external gears are fixedly connected to the outer side of each rotating shaft, and each external gear meshes with the central gear. A take-up roller is fixedly connected to the outer side of the rotating shaft, between two external gears, and the wire rope is wound around the take-up roller. The motor drives the central gear to rotate. When the central gear rotates, it drives the rotating shaft through the external gears, thereby driving the take-up roller to wind or unwind the wire rope, achieving lifting and lowering control of the support frame. The ends of the vertical through holes and the wire rope through holes are rounded to reduce wear on the wire rope.
[0012] Furthermore, the supporting frame also includes a standing platform, an outer fence, a top connecting frame, and safety rope hooks. The standing platform is horizontally positioned on the lower side of the supporting frame, and its four corners are fixedly connected to the lower end of a vertical frame. An outer fence is fixedly connected to the lower part of two adjacent vertical frames. An X-shaped top connecting frame is fixedly connected to the upper side of the vertical frames, and its four ends are fixedly connected to the upper end of a vertical frame. A safety rope hook is fixedly connected to the middle of the lower end of the top connecting frame. The standing platform is used for the installation workers to stand on, the outer fence provides external protection, the top connecting frame improves the structural stability of the upper part of the supporting frame, and the safety rope hooks provide safety for the installation workers working at height.
[0013] Furthermore, the track splicing unit includes a guide rail, locking blocks, an electric trolley, and fixed corners. A locking block is fixedly connected to the upper and lower sides of both ends of the horizontal steel beam. Each locking block is inserted into and slidably connected inside a U-shaped guide rail. An electric trolley is embedded in the end of each locking block, with its wheels fitting snugly against the depth of the guide rail. A row of L-shaped fixed corners is equidistantly connected to the outward-facing back of the U-shaped guide rail using bolts. Bolt through holes are provided on both ends of each fixed corner. The fixed corners are used to fix the guide rail to the building wall or roof beam. The lower fixed corner, through its L-shaped structure, supports the guide rail. The locking blocks engage with the guide rail and remain slidable, guiding the longitudinal movement of the horizontal steel beam. The electric trolley drives the horizontal steel beam to move longitudinally.
[0014] Furthermore, the track splicing unit also includes insertion slots and insertion blocks. Each guide rail has two L-shaped insertion slots at its front end, and an L-shaped insertion block is fixedly connected to the rear end of the guide rail. The insertion blocks are longitudinally aligned with the insertion slots and are the same shape and size. Adjacent guide rail sections can be longitudinally spliced using the insertion slots and insertion blocks, allowing for continuous laying according to the longitudinal length of the factory building.
[0015] Furthermore, the stabilizing lifting unit also includes ribs. A right-angled triangular rib is fixedly connected to each side edge of the lower section of the movable boom, and the lower end of the rib is fixedly connected to the upper side of the adjacent support frame. By setting ribs on each side edge of the lower section of the movable boom, the load-bearing effect of the support frame can be improved, enabling the support frame (35) to effectively cope with the pressure brought by the wire rope.
